Cyberider:
Mom better remember the WILKES-BARRE RY streetcars, that ran down the hill from her grandparent's house in Hanover.
She could hear the car clattering along, and hear their gongs.
The two routes that ran along this double-track ROW were "HA" (HANOVER"), and "N" (NANTICOKE")
Sometimes, they rpde the cars "into town" (Wilkes-Barre) or to San Soui Amusement Park.
This was back in the 1920s and early 1930s.............
